Premise #1 is that McVay what's a mobile qb who is above average at off script plays
Otherwise he will stick with Goff and try to coach him up

Premise #2 is that McVay doesn't believe Wolford is long term answer but is a good backup

Premise #3 is that we are a Super Bowl champion with better Qb play

With Ridder going back to school, your college options in the the first 2 rounds that are mobile are as follows:

Trevor Lawrence - The Jags are already fitting him for his jersey, forget about him

Justin Fields - He flashes, but is raw. you would have to move way up for him.

Zach Wilson - I think he goes top 10.

Trey Lance - very few starts (17ish? off the top of my head) and FCS level competition means he needs a year. He could make the middle of the draft.

Jamie Newman - More of a Cam style monster body, but can actually throw the football. He took the year off and I think he is a 2nd rounder at this point. Senior Bowl will be big for him.

Trask and Jones do not fit the criteria and everyone else is outside of round 2.

I think Lawrence, Fields and Wilson are out of reach. That leaves Lance and Newman. Lance you will need to get into the teens to get him, Newman in the 2nd somewhere.

What I would do? Wait and see how Newman does at the Senior Bowl. The Rams love that showcase anyhow. If he falters, or isn't your cup of tea, I try and fix Goff and wait until next year where you have your own 1st and can get a good mobile QB then and cut bait with Goff for much less.

I don't think Goff is regressing. I think he is a slow processor and defenses are catching up to Goff and McVay. I think it may be fixable. I would give him one more year to get it right.

It also makes the most sense capwise to hang onto Goff for 1 more season.

It also saves that 2nd round pick for one of the top 3 centers in this years draft.
